#e64258 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#e64258 is composed of 90.2% red, 25.9% green and 34.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 71.3% magenta, 61.7% yellow and 9.8% black. It has a hue angle of 352 degrees, a saturation of 76.6% and a lightness of 58%. #e64258 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ff84b0 with #cd0000. Closest websafe color is: #ff3366.

#e64258 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#e64258 has RGB values of R:230, G:66, B:88 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.71, Y:0.62, K:0.1. Its decimal value is 15090264.
